Not sure if this has been posted or not so excuse me if it has, but I recently heard Dennis tell the story for Castle Walls.

Castle Walls was inspired by "The Exorcist". The band all went to see it the night that it opened in NYC. A few months later, Tommy Shaw dated the Star of the movie Linda Blair.
